What Does the Legal Process Involve?
The legal pathway typically requires thorough documentation and a clear timeline of events. An individual may need to gather financial records, communication logs, or witness statements that support their version of events. Courts often look for demonstrable efforts to rectify the situation, such as repaying funds or cooperating with investigations. This stage emphasizes patience and precision, as procedural missteps can delay outcomes. The process underscores the importance of due diligence and verified evidence in reshaping oneβs record.
Can Digital Footprints Be Managed?
Beyond the courtroom, the digital landscape plays a crucial role. Data brokers and public records databases can perpetuate information long after a case is closed. Understanding how to request corrections or updates to these records is a key part of the journey. While complete removal is rarely feasible, adding clarifying notes or updated information can shift how results are interpreted. This might involve working with specialized services or directly with platforms that host public data. The emphasis here is on transparency and accuracy rather than deletion.

Is It Truly Possible to Have the Record Sealed?
Many people wonder if it is feasible to have their case sealed or expunged. The answer depends heavily on jurisdiction, the specifics of the case, and whether the allegations were proven or dismissed. In some instances, records can be sealed from public view, though certain government agencies may still access them. It is important to consult official legal resources or a qualified professional to understand the specific options available. This step ensures that expectations are aligned with what the law actually allows.

What If the Evidence Is Against Me?
A difficult scenario arises when the evidence appears to point toward guilt. In these situations, the focus shifts to challenging the interpretation of that evidence or finding mitigating factors. An attorney can help identify weaknesses in the prosecutionβs case or negotiate alternative outcomes, such as reduced charges or probation. The concept of "escaping" consequences is then reframed as working toward the most favorable resolution possible. This approach acknowledges reality while still pursuing the best available outcome.
